SAS’ Commitment to Responsible Use of Generative AI
Generative artificial intelligence is transforming industries with its ability to create content, automate tasks, and accelerate innovation. At SAS, we recognize both the promise and the risks of this powerful technology. Decisions about using this technology should be deliberative, thoughtful, and include perspectives from the highest levels of an organization. With that mindset, and with input from SAS Legal, SAS’ Artificial Intelligence Oversight Committee and SAS’ Executive Leadership Team, SAS has established a formal and comprehensive generative AI policy to govern employees’ use of generative AI for business purposes.
What Customers Can Expect from SAS
As detailed in our generative AI policy, SAS applies the following principles to every use of generative AI in our business operations and product development:
Protection of Intellectual Property and Confidential Information
SAS safeguards its own intellectual property as well as that of customers, partners, vendors or other business partners.
Respect for Privacy
We ensure that all generative AI use respects the rights of individuals, including customers, employees and partners.
Human Oversight and Quality Control
We ensure meaningful human review and involvement for any process involving generative AI.
Transparency and Disclosure
SAS discloses the use of generative AI when appropriate – especially when it helps avoid confusion or ensures compliance with legal or ethical standards.
Compliance and Accountability
We use generative AI tools in accordance with their terms of service and applicable laws. SAS prohibits any use of generative AI that could be misleading, harmful or unlawful.
Rigorous Review
SAS has robust procedures for reviewing generative AI capabilities before onboarding them to ensure alignment with our policies and obligations to customers.
